Tomorrow is National Day of Prayer. Our forefathers built our nation on Godly principles and I believe it is what has made our country strong. I've always been proud of that. As a matter of fact, the tradition of national days of prayer goes back to our very first congress and our first president. Just two days after members of Congress passed the First Amendment, they asked President George Washington to declare a national day of thanksgiving and prayer. In response to this request from Congress, President Washington, less than a week after passage of the First Amendment, issued just such a proclamation on October 3, 1789.
